It is a lovely village. There are a number of hiking paths nearby. The nature is great and one can enjoy wonderful views. There are nice tavernas with great local food and atmosphere. The local people are very friendly and helpful. There are a few parking lots in the centre of the village.

The traditional house architecture that has been somehow preserved and gives a unique character to the entire village.
The streams and creeks inside and around the village.
The main square with the beautiful large platanus-sycamore trees.
The views of the Pagasitikos bay from the village.
The view of the thickly wooded forests of chestnuts and walnuts.
Portaria and Makrynitsa and Pelion in general are close to what my idea of paradise is!

It is a very small village on the top of a mountain near Volos.Ok, the view is very nice especially during night, but You need to climb the mounting by car and you need 30-40 minutes for 9 km.When you arrive there, you will find many hotels, 8-10 restaurants, 3-4 souvenir shop, one petrol station, one pharmacy and nothing else.

Portaria is a really nice place that combines traditional restaurants with friendly people and a breath taking scenery in the mountains with a panoramic view of Volos. The trail of Centaurs is a must,as well as tasting the traditional sweets of the women's co-op.
